Вверх ↑
Этот топик читают: Гость
Ответов: 3514
Рейтинг: 184
#76: 2006-12-03 19:10:20 ЛС | профиль | цитата
Tad, это конечно хорошо,но для меня легче несколько сот раз нажать на кнопку, чем копировать и вставлять..копировать и втсавлять..

Ну и ссылочка у тебя

Где? какая?
карма: 0
0
Ответов: 16884
Рейтинг: 1239
#77: 2006-12-03 19:25:05 ЛС | профиль | цитата
Астрамак, а вот эта твоя http://img69.imageshack.us/my.php?image=1mb2.jpg девки поймали - с трудом вырвался

[size=-2]------ Добавлено в 19:25
для меня легче несколько сот раз нажать на кнопку, чем копировать и вставлять

Кнопку не жалко - себя пожалей
програмку напиши вернее нарисуй:
1) составить список . Задать начальный f=0
2) далее по списку с f=f+1
3) разархивировать в ТЕМП
4) запустить .hic
5) удалить все
6) перейти на пункт 2
Потом програмку выложи в Upload - еще и спасибо заработаешь
карма: 25
Немного терпения! Дежурный экстрасенс скоро свяжется с Вами!
0
Ответов: 3514
Рейтинг: 184
#78: 2006-12-03 19:56:31 ЛС | профиль | цитата
девки поймали - с трудом вырвался



Кнопку не жалко - себя пожалей
програмку напиши вернее нарисуй:
1) составить список . Задать начальный f=0
2) далее по списку с f=f+1
3) разархивировать в ТЕМП
4) запустить .hic
5) удалить все
6) перейти на пункт 2
Потом програмку выложи в Upload - еще и спасибо заработаешь


Попробуем )))
карма: 0
0
Ответов: 3514
Рейтинг: 184
#79: 2006-12-03 21:32:30 ЛС | профиль | цитата
Что нетак?

code_673
карма: 0
0
файлы: 1code_673.txt [725B] [388]
Ответов: 16884
Рейтинг: 1239
#80: 2006-12-04 12:17:13 ЛС | профиль | цитата
Астрамак, все "нетак".
code_674
Здесь (вроде) все так, но кнопку "Run Hic files"(onClick) соединишь с ArrayEnum(doEnum) на свой страх и риск


Add(MainForm,16121297,42,105)
{
Left=20
Top=105
Width=410
Height=338
}
Add(Button,1326150,35,14)
{
Left=355
Top=10
Width=25
Caption="..."
link(onClick,9971694:doBrowse,[])
}
Add(FileSearch,1141204,182,63)
{
Ext="*.hic"
link(onSearch,13784831:doAdd,[])
link(onEndSearch,4406999:doTimer,[(224,76)(224,114)(88,114)(88,139)])
link(Dir,5599763:Text,[])
}
Add(Browse,9971694,84,14)
{
link(onBrowse,12180130:doEvent1,[])
}
Add(Edit,5599763,189,14)
{
Left=15
Top=10
Width=335
Text=""
}
Add(ListBox,13784831,252,63)
{
Left=15
Top=40
Width=365
Height=205
link(onClick,13784831:doDelete,[(296,76)(296,119)(242,119)(242,83)])
}
Add(Hub,12180130,126,14)
{
link(onEvent1,5599763:doText,[])
link(onEvent2,1141204:doSearch,[(166,27)(166,69)])
}
Add(Button,6337510,210,133)
{
Left=15
Top=260
Width=365
Enabled=1
Caption="Run Hic files"
Point(doEnabled)
link(onClick,642187:doEnum,[])
}
Add(ArrayEnum,642187,266,133)
{
link(onItem,4763942:doExec,[])
link(Array,13784831:Array,[])
}
Add(WinExec,4763942,329,133)
{
RunEvent=1
}
Add(Counter,6874226,147,133)
{
Max=1
link(onNext,6337510:doEnabled,[(187,139)(187,139)])
}
Add(Timer,4406999,98,133)
{
Enable=1
link(onTimer,6874226:doNext,[])
}

[size=-2]------ Добавлено в 12:17
code_674 хотел удалить - не получилось. Так что копируй из тегов
карма: 25
Немного терпения! Дежурный экстрасенс скоро свяжется с Вами!
0
файлы: 1code_674.txt [922B] [425]
Ответов: 3514
Рейтинг: 184
#81: 2006-12-04 12:21:25 ЛС | профиль | цитата
Да нет жешь. Нужно находить файлы, открывать их и помещать содержимое в редактор текста, добавляя к уже открытым и поместившемс туда . А потом сохранять.... Насколько я понял иерархия в хике должна быть такая:
ImgScrollBar,GraphControls,Scroll Bar из картинки
CheckBoxEx,GraphControls,Флажок
RadioButtonEx,GraphControls,Пepeключaтeль
ButtonEx,GraphControls,Кнопка
ProgressBarEx,GraphControls,Панель состояния


И т.д. Разве нет?..
карма: 0
0
Ответов: 16884
Рейтинг: 1239
#82: 2006-12-04 12:35:55 ЛС | профиль | цитата
Понял. Можно и так, но тогда нужно выбросить WinExec и вместо него собрать схему чтения строк из найденых хиков. Извини, машина ждет, я убежал до вечера.
карма: 25
Немного терпения! Дежурный экстрасенс скоро свяжется с Вами!
0
Ответов: 9906
Рейтинг: 351
#83: 2006-12-04 12:57:29 ЛС | профиль | цитата
Позволю себе вмешаться в непринужденную беседу:
Запуск hic-ов никак не может испортить СУЩЕСТВУЮЩИЙ ini-файл. А он испорчен.
Где ответ на вопросы КТО и КОГДА

[size=-2]------ Добавлено в 12:57
Впрочем, мне же не жалко - продолжайте портить...
Не надо только говорить после этого "ай! не работает"
карма: 9

0
Ответов: 16884
Рейтинг: 1239
#84: 2006-12-04 14:05:25 ЛС | профиль | цитата
Астрамак, лови. Перед употреблением сохрани Elenents.db и Elements.ini
code_675

[size=-2]------ Добавлено в 14:05
Galkov,
Где ответ на вопросы КТО и КОГДА

(видно прочитал мое сообщение до того как я его удалил )
1) Скопировал Ваши файлы с форума (hiEdit.pas и Edit.ini) на флешку в папку HiAsm
2) в ElementsDelphi их не разнес
3) .sha файл находится там же, в папке HiAsm
4) но при компиляции Delphi с командной строкой
"%fname%" "-U%opath%." -Q "-E%opath%
(строка из дистрибутива - не моя) компилятор подключил эти файлы
Вывод: не хранить файлы элементов в одной папке с .sha файлами.
Вина моя. Каюсь.
карма: 25
Немного терпения! Дежурный экстрасенс скоро свяжется с Вами!
0
файлы: 1code_675.txt [1.6KB] [479]
Ответов: 9906
Рейтинг: 351
#85: 2006-12-04 14:26:10 ЛС | профиль | цитата
Tad, не читал я твоих криминалов.

Но это же Астрамак расстраивался про hiLinkTip.dcu, про _work_doOperation...
И выкинул скриншот на сотню файлов - типа я сейчас их ставить буду, и проверять, как он свои чудеса сотворяет.

Неужели я настолько больным на голову кажусь...
Впрочем, все сказано (не тебе, Tad ): описанное не соответствует действительности, и обнаружить воздействие шаловливых рук, в таких условиях, не представляется возможным.
карма: 9

0
Ответов: 16884
Рейтинг: 1239
#86: 2006-12-04 14:39:11 ЛС | профиль | цитата
Все в предыдущем моем сообщении относится к
H:\HiAsm362b160\Elements\Delphi\code\_Astr.dpr(186) Error: Undeclared identifier: '_prop_IgnoreFirstEvent'


[size=-2]------ Добавлено в 14:39
Только что еще раз проверил (создал прежнюю ситуацию). Компилятор тут не при делах, хотя FPC компилирует, а Delphi нет. Виноват HiAsm. Это он взял Edit.ini не из Elements\Delphi
карма: 25
Немного терпения! Дежурный экстрасенс скоро свяжется с Вами!
0
Ответов: 2125
Рейтинг: 159
#87: 2006-12-04 14:39:23 ЛС | профиль | цитата
Tad писал(а):
Вывод: не хранить файлы элементов в одной папке с .sha файлами

Истина. Сам однажды напоролся 5 минут не мог понять в чём дело, даже на Дельфи грешить начал
карма: 1

0
Ответов: 9906
Рейтинг: 351
#88: 2006-12-04 14:49:45 ЛС | профиль | цитата
Tad, да нет вопросов, если разобрался...
Не обновлен ini при обновленном pas.
Смысл в том, что этот FirstEvent уже сто лет как не срабатывает, и св-во ни на что не влияет - только мозги народу может задурить...


btw: там я по не внимательности выложил св-во OptionName.... Глупость это пока - выкинуть можно и из ini-файлов, и из win.pas (пару строк - банальным поиском). Недосмотр это мой... Хоть и ни на что не влияет особо.

[size=-2]------ Добавлено в 14:41
tsdima, кстати тоже интересный вопрос: как это Дельфи эту папку в первоочередные ставит для поиска юнитов, она попадает к нему только как имя выходного файла... Вроде.
Текущая-то - папка компилятора, как бы...

[size=-2]------ Добавлено в 14:49
Хотя нет, только при "-U%opath%." - Tad прав...
карма: 9

0
Ответов: 16884
Рейтинг: 1239
#89: 2006-12-04 16:04:23 ЛС | профиль | цитата
Galkov, это не Дельфи это HiAsm 100%. Подробнее:
1) Я программу для Астрамак делал на своем компе где этими файлами и не пахло (стоит чистый без никаких изменений 3.62b160). Все работало нормально.
2) Сохранил программу.
3) Скопировал ее на флешку, чтобы перейти на комп с инетом для отправки
4) решил перед отправкой запустить .sha с флешки (Ctrl+O) на своем компе
5) и... HiAsm подключил файлы Edit-а с флешки и ... читай выше

[size=-2]------ Добавлено в 15:21
Выходит HiAsm считает первоочередной папкой папку SHA-файла

[size=-2]------ Добавлено в 15:45
Удалил из папки с .sha hiEdit.pas и Edit.ini все стало норально. Надо было удалять по одному , что бы узнать- кто виноват: первый или второй

[size=-2]------ Добавлено в 15:49
там я по не внимательности выложил св-во OptionName.... Глупость это пока - выкинуть можно и из ini-файлов, и из win.pas (пару строк - банальным поиском). Недосмотр это мой... Хоть и ни на что не влияет особо.
а я еще хотел спросить, что это за "КУ-КУ"

[size=-2]------ Добавлено в 16:04
и выкинул "-U%opath%." из командной строки хотя для отладки компонентов может и сглдилось бы. Надо проверить.
карма: 25
Немного терпения! Дежурный экстрасенс скоро свяжется с Вами!
0
Ответов: 2125
Рейтинг: 159
#90: 2006-12-04 16:28:50 ЛС | профиль | цитата
Galkov писал(а):
Текущая-то - папка компилятора, как бы

Ну вот когда ты пишешь include "xxx.inc", ты наверное ожидаешь, что подцепится файл xxx.inc, лежащий в том же каталоге? Или нет?
карма: 1

0
Сообщение
...
Прикрепленные файлы
(файлы не залиты)